What mechanism accelerates cosmic rays to the 3 peta-electron-volt (PeV) range — over 1,000 times the energy of the world's most powerful man-made particle accelerators — causing a sharp decline in the number of higher-energy cosmic rays and forming a knee-like shape in their energy spectrum? Using data from China's Large High Altitude Air Shower Observatory (LHAASO), a team of Chinese and international scientists has identified powerful jets from black holes as the "engines" driving high-energy particles in the Milky Way. This marks a milestone in observationally connecting the "knee" structure to a specific type of astrophysical source since its discovery 70 years ago.
The latest samples from 26 scientific experiments conducted aboard China's space station, totaling approximately 46.67 kilograms, were brought back to Earth on Friday, according to the Technology and Engineering Center for Space Utilization (CSU) under the Chinese Academy of Sciences (CAS). Marking the ninth transfer of materials from the orbiting laboratory, the Shenzhou-21 return capsule brought back samples from experiments in space life sciences, materials science and combustion research.
